How Our Gutter Overflow Water Removal Service Actually Works
Our team’s process for Gutter Overflow Water Removal is meticulous and designed to reduce downtime. We’ll arrive within 60 minutes of your call, equipped with the latest technology to assess and address the issue. Here’s what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ll use moisture meters to identify the extent of the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water flow. Our technicians will also inspect your gutters and downspouts to identify any blockages or dam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and wet vacuums to extract standing water from your home, including carpets, padding, and hardwood floors.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use specialized equipment to dry your home’s structure, including walls, ceilings, and floors. This step is crucial to preventing mold growth and structural dam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ize all surfaces, including carpets, upholstery, and hard surfaces, to remove any remaining moisture and contaminants.
Step 5: Follow-up and Inspection
We’ll schedule a follow-up inspection to ensure your home is completely dry and safe to inhabit. We’ll also provide you with a detailed report of our findings and recommendations for future prevention.

Warning Signs You Need Gutter Overflow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ors in your home can show moisture buildup and mold growth. If you notice a musty sm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call us.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a larger issue. If you notice water spots or discoloration, it’s essential to address the problem quickly.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age or moisture buildup.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s time to call us.
Increased Humidity or Condensation
High humidity or condensation in your home can lead to mold growth and structural damage. If you notice increased humidity or condensation, it’s time to address the issue.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as water spots, discoloration, or warping, can show a larger issue. If you notice any of these signs, it’s time to call us.

Gutter Overflow Water Removal Cost In Sacaton, AZ
The cost of Gutter Overflow Water Removal services in Sacaton, AZ,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for our services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ction (less than 100 sq. Ft.) |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ed |
| Water Extraction (over 100 sq. Ft.) | $1,500 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of materials, and equipment needed |
| Follow-up Inspection and Report | $100 – $200 | Size of affected area and type of materials |
